Output 5d59d1b55977a2b68281b6d4b45dcfed0faaab46408dfb30aac76f1b2ad8f1d9:2

value
5044183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f7d75543c51d2b3ba53549671539726e373a83b OP_EQUAL
address
3627yZE7aZqMCh6w2SoJC2a9zp4SDHxUkt
transaction
5d59d1b55977a2b68281b6d4b45dcfed0faaab46408dfb30aac76f1b2ad8f1d9
spent
true